This episode of Let's Talk Media delves into the rapidly evolving landscape of generative AI in the media industry and beyond. The discussion highlights the dual nature of generative AI, presenting both its potential benefits and emerging concerns:
- Benefits of Generative AI: Time-saving in various professional fields, particularly for research, cataloging, and organizing.
- Efficiency and cost-effectiveness in tasks like describing images, generating email templates, and creating resume bullet points.
- Potential to revolutionize logging, transcription, and live captioning, although this raises concerns about job displacement.
- Significant impact on research, drastically reducing the time needed to gather and synthesize information.
- Potential to personalize and tailor learning experiences in education, such as converting materials into podcasts or interactive games.
- Hallucinations: When AI models generate inaccurate or made-up information, necessitating human verification.
- Job displacement in sectors like logging, transcription, and live captioning, raising questions about entry-level positions in the media industry,
- Current limitations in understanding non-Western English languages, including vernacular phrasing, idioms, metaphors, and context.
- Potential for misuse in education, such as students using AI to write essays, avoid studying, and cheat on exams.
- Questions surrounding the accuracy and potential bias in AI-generated summaries and writing, emphasizing the need for human oversight to avoid reputational and legal risks.
- The possibility of increased workloads and reduced personal time if the efficiency of AI leads to more assigned tasks.
- The current state of AI development, characterized by a rush to adopt without established guidelines and guardrails.
